N.L.R.B. v. CARSON CABLE TV

No. 85-7548.

795 F.2d 879 (1986)

NATIONAL LABOR RELATIONS BOARD, Petitioner, v. CARSON CABLE TV; Inglewood Cable TV; TCI of Pomona Cable TV; and Cable Management Company, Respondents.

United States Court of Appeals, Ninth Circuit.

Decided July 30, 1986.


Attorney(s) appearing for the Case

Barbara Atkin, Washington, D.C., for petitioner.

Eric P. Simon, Kreitzman & Mortensen, New York City, Gary Kessler, Los Angeles, Cal., for respondent.

Before KENNEDY, BEEZER, and HALL, Circuit Judges.


BEEZER, Circuit Judge:

The National Labor Relations Board ("Board") has applied to this court for enforcement of its order requiring the respondents, Carson Cable TV ("Carson"), Inglewood Cable TV ("Inglewood"), TCI of Pomona Cable TV ("Pomona"), and Cable Management Company ("CMC"), to bargain collectively with the Communications Workers of America, Local 11513.
